Pages of inspiration to stitch something perfect for those you treasure, including fabulous ideas for new-borns and superb additions for your accessories stash. Plus, we look at the stunning work of Annemieke Mein and interview Richard McVetis whose striking art is based on stitch.
Inspirations #91 Includes:
- Monogrammed blanket fit for a little prince or princess – one thread and a few clever stitches is all you need
- Sweet teddy bear – add your own monogram to make it really special
- Japanese beading – a print fabric and matching beads is a simple recipe for a must-make scissors fob
- Silk ribbon embroidery decorates a unique beehive pincushion box
- Crewel work techniques combined with gorgeous shaded wools in a timeless wreath of dogwood flowers
- Contemporary silk and goldwork bird from the design series by Nicola Jarvis
- Stunning baby dress featuring hemstitching techniques on fine linen
- Snuggly blanket with favourite toy box characters stitched in wool
